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2004.04.11;
Скачать: CL | DM;

Вниз

Создание DATABASE в FireBird...   Найти похожие ветки 

 
3APA3A ©   (2004-04-13 22:02) [0]

Вообще, как посылать SQL - запросы к FB базам?
 Для Paradox"а через BDE я делал так -
  Query : TQuery;
  begin
     Query := TQuery.Create;
     Query.SQL.Text := "create table ""c:\table.db""";
     Query.ExecSQL;
  end;
     и так далее...

  а как в fireBird это можно провернуть?
  есть база данных, известен путь до нее, известна структура...
  Как мне допустим выбрать из таблицы table_1 все значения поля Field, что-бы потом работать с ними уже  через IBQuery
 (  while not IBQuery.Eof do.....)


 
kaif ©   (2004-04-13 23:17) [1]

Берешь TIBDatabase. Кладешь на форму. Дважды щелкаешь на компоненте. Появляется редактор свойства соединения. Укажи путь к файлу, начиная с имени физического диска на сервере. где этот файл лежит. Например: c:\vasya_db\vasya1.gdb. Укажи протокол TCP/IP. Укажи имя сервера (имя компьютера), например server или его IP-дрес. Если работаешь там же, где сервер крутится, можешь указать в качестве имени сервера localhost или зацикливающий адрес 127.0.0.1. Указываешь (обязательно!) кодовую страницу WIN1251, если хочешь работать с русскими буквами тоже.
 Вписываешь юзернейм SYSDBA и пароль(по умолчанию masterkey). И убираешь птичку с запрашивания пароля, чтобы при каждом коннекте в прецессе разработки не доставал. Нажимаешь OK.
 Далее: берешь компонент TIBTransaction, кладешь его туда же (на форму). Устанавливаешь его свойство DefaultDatabase, чтобы указывало на твой компонент IBDatabase.
 Далее: берешь компонент запроса, например TIBQuery. Подключаешь его свойство Transaction к своему компоненту транзакции, вписываешь в свойство SQL текст запроса, например,
 select * from table1
 Активизируешь запрос, подключаешь через TDataSource сетку TDBGrid и наслаждаешься видом таблицы в сетке.
 Дальше сам разберешься. Только еще дважды щелкни на компоненте транзакции и установи режим изоляции транзакций ReadCommitted.
 Потом идешь на www.ibase.ru за ответом на любой вопрос.


 
Ильш ©   (2004-04-14 06:46) [2]

БЛИИИНННН !!!!!!!
Да что такое вообще творится!!!! Какого х.......
Читай блин, help-ы, читай доки, ищи книги и читай их!!!!
ЧЕ ТАК ТРУДНО ЧТО ЛИ??????????????????
Тупые вопросы хватит уже задавать тут!!!!!!!!!!!!!!!!


>  а как в fireBird это можно провернуть?

как? как? каком к верху!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!
обо всем что ты тут спрашиваешь давно сотни раз написано исказано  - че так трудно поискать?????????????? блин!!!



Страницы: 1 вся ветка

Текущий архив: 2004.04.11;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.049 c
7-1080207035
Insert
2004-03-25 12:30
2004.04.11
Инфо о жестком диске


4-1079117587
dkDimon
2004-03-12 21:53
2004.04.11
Восстановление экрана


1-1080043936
Bers01
2004-03-23 15:12
2004.04.11
Форматирование текста в MSWord


3-1079461757
ginger
2004-03-16 21:29
2004.04.11
Quick Report для базы Unicode


7-1075808615
Dran
2004-02-03 14:43
2004.04.11
Отжатие клавиши Win